Are Obituaries Necessary

An obituary is a necessary way for us to remember and honor the life of a loved one. It can provide memorial details such as the date, time, and place of services, and even includes information about the deceased person’s life. It can also help verify the death with a funeral home or home crematory. Obituaries can also help those who knew the deceased person to find more information and require confirmation of relationships and unique qualities, events, special relationships, etc. Include in the obituary their name and acknowledge their passing so that those looking to find guests for the funeral have a name and phone number.
Having an obituary can be a central place for family and friends to go to find out information about the loved one that has passed. It is ultimately up to the family to decide what type of obituary they want, whether it be in a newspaper or online on a community publication. The most common type of obituary is found in the local newspaper. This way, other people can have access to information about their relationship with the person who has passed away. Obituaries are often used to share information about a person’s life and death with others, and many families choose to write an obituary for their loved ones. This can be placed in a newspaper or at a funeral home, and it is the best way to inform others of an upcoming funeral or of a recent death. Writing an obituary also allows families to share memories and other life information about the deceased in their own words. Additionally, publishing an obituary in a newspaper or online can be beneficial for those wishing to remember the deceased, as well as for people who want to keep up-to-date with reports of recent deaths.
Deciding whether or not to print an obituary can be a difficult decision for deceased person survivors, as it compels them to make a public announcement about their loss. In most cases, it is the newspaper that decides whether or not to publish the obituary that families submit.
